Access to Indenones by Rhodium(III)-Catalyzed C–H Annulation of Arylnitrones with Internal Alkynes
作者:Zisong Qi、Mei Wang、Xingwei Li
DOI:10.1021/ol4025309
日期:2013.11
Under redox-neutral conditions, rhodium(III)-catalyzed C–H annulation of N-tert-butyl-α-arylnitrones with internal alkynes has been realized for the synthesis of indenones under mild conditions. This reaction proceeded in moderate to high yields and with good functional group tolerance.
